Prominent Son Of Idanre, Engr. Ajisegiri Launches Foundation

…Doles Out Awards To Secondary School Students, Scholarships To Indigent University Undergraduates

 

VOICE AIR MEDIA News Update

An Idanre born philanthropist, Engr. Benson Ajisegiri with some friends, is set to launch a not-for-profit organization named, “Engineer Benson Ajisegiri Foundation (EBAF)”, to promote educational development in Idanre Local Government Area.

The vision of EBAF is for ensuring every child in Idanre LGA of Ondo state has access to inclusive and qualitative education.

The event will take place on Thursday, 21st September 2023 at Goshen Trust Hotel, St. Joseph Street, Isalu, Odode-Idanre from 2pm prompt.

The Founder who spoke with our Correspondent said EBAF scholarship will be in phases and categories with continuous upgrade as approved by the Board of Trustees of the Foundation.

According to the profile of EBAF cited by our medium, there are three categories of scholarship lined for beneficiaries ranging from EBAF Science Award that is designed for best three science students in JSS3, based on performance in the annual Junior Secondary School (JSS) Examination to be conducted for all JSS3 students by WAEC or NECO.

The second category is the EBAF Excellence Award designed for Senior Secondary School Students with DISTINCTION in WAEC/NECO results. The third category is the EBAF Undergraduate Award designed to support brilliant but indigent undergraduates through EBAF Scholarship Scheme for school fees at any Government University in Nigeria.

 

 

Engr Benson Ajisegiri will also use the occasion to do a Public Presentation of his Autobiography titled “Public Service By Grace”.
